In a recent statement, famous actress Jennifer Lawrence let her “mouth go too far” when speaking about gender equality.
Gender equality is still an extremely sensitive issue in society and if you are not careful with statements about it, it can cause many problems. Recently, Jennifer Lawrence “slips her words” in a statement claiming her rights: “I remember when filming The Hunger Games, no producer had ever chosen a woman to play the main role in an action movie because it would not effective. Because we were told that male and female audiences can sympathize with the male lead, but male audiences cannot sympathize with the female lead.”
The actress’s seemingly normal statement caused criticism from the public, who focused their attention on criticizing Jennifer when she indirectly asserted that she was “the first woman to star in an action movie”.
After receiving criticism for her claim to be the first woman to play the lead role in an action movie, Jennifer Lawrence had to admit her mistake: “I admit this is my fault and I made a mistake. I was very nervous when talking to a living legend (Viola Davis – the actress who talked with Jennifer in the above interview) to blow away outdated stereotypes and gossip about female actors.”

Jennifer Shrader Lawrence (born August 15, 1990) is an American film actress. Her first role was as one of the main characters in the television series The Bill Engvall Show (2007–2009) broadcast on TBS. From then on, she appeared in independent films such as The Burning Plain (2008) and Winter’s Bone (2010), which brought Jennifer Lawrence her first Academy Award nomination in the Actress category. Best actress in 2011 when she was just 20 years old, helping her set a record by becoming the second youngest person nominated in this category at that time.
At the age of 22, through the film Silver Linings Playbook (2012), Lawrence played Tiffany Maxwell – an adult woman addicted to 𝑠e𝑥 with many complex psychological developments, which earned her a Golden Globe Award and an Oscar. first, helping her become the youngest actress to be nominated twice for the Academy Award for Best Actress and the second youngest person in history to win this prestigious award. Over the years, Jennifer Lawrence has still actively participated in filming and thanks to the outstanding success she achieved, Jennifer quickly became one of the most sought-after names in Hollywood.
